What happens in the scene when momma saves Arnie from jail in the film What's eating Gilbert Grape?

Momma bulldozes her way into the police station, demanding Arnie. Although she is violating department procedure, the officers release Arnie to her to avoid more of a confrontation with her, as she is a formidable presence, and is drawing a crowd.

What did the water tower symbolise in What is eating Gilbert Grape?

Arnie is mentally disabled and cannot care for himself. Anytime Gilbert's back is turned Arnie climbs the water tower. The significance is that it shows that Gilbert is unable to have his own life and care for Gilbert on his own because it usually happens when he's making deliveries for work or trying to talk to a friend. To Arnie, climbing the water tower is like a way to prove he can do something he's told he isn't able to.
